In the fictional tale of “The Ministry for the Future” by American writer Kim Stanley Robinson, a catastrophic heatwave in India leads to massive fatalities, compelling global efforts to combat climate change. Once considered imaginary, such scenarios are now possible and, in some cases, inevitable according to scientists. We are seeing more frequent extreme weather events such as heatwaves, storms, floods, and droughts.
The Warning Signs
Daniel Swain, a climate scientist, expresses concern that society might dismiss these warnings as exaggerations. Yet the threat of climate-related disasters is real and increasing. Historical evidence supports this; over 150 years ago, Eunice Newton Foote discovered that carbon dioxide, when exposed to sunlight, heats up faster and cools slower. This revelation hinted at the future impact of greenhouse gases, which today are driving global temperature increases and extreme weather.
The rise in average global temperature by 1.44 degrees Celsius since the early 1800s is largely due to the United States, the largest emitter of greenhouse gases. However, awareness does not always translate to action, as shown by former President Donald Trump’s dismissive attitude toward climate change.
Consequences of Inaction
The world has already endured notable extreme weather events. The “Black Summer” bushfires of Australia burnt over 46 million acres in 2019-2020. Pakistan experienced massive flooding in 2022, while Hurricanes Milton and Helene struck the southern United States in 2024. These events highlight the urgent need for preparedness, a sentiment echoed by climate scientist Sarah Perkins-Kirkpatrick. She stressed that achieving net-zero emissions is crucial, yet not sufficient, due to the long-lasting effects of carbon dioxide.

Learnings from Fiction and Cinema
Movies often depict climatic disasters with either optimistic outcomes or inevitable doom, both of which may mislead public perception. “The Day After Tomorrow” and “Don’t Look Up” are examples of films portraying extreme scenarios. Reality shows that although predictions may not always be precise, the real effects of climate change often exceed scientific expectations.
For example, in 2022, the UK experienced unprecedented heat levels despite predictions of low probabilities. Tipping points like those affecting coral reefs and the Amazon rainforest demonstrate the urgency for significant action.
As natural events like El NiƱo intensify, the Earth faces increasing risks. Tim Lenton, a climate science professor, stresses the need to discuss potential severe impacts instead of ignoring them. With continued complacency, larger climate shocks could be looming.
